Synopsis: --------- Jin, an orphan from Earth, meets a tragic end when he's killed by a love rival. However, his journey doesn't end there. He's given a second chance at life when he reincarnates into the body of a young boy named Lu Jin in a fantastical world. But Jin's reincarnation comes with a unique advantage—a mysterious System that grants him the power to devour everything, from skills and knowledge to cultivation techniques. With this newfound ability, he embarks on a relentless quest for power and immortality. Along the way, he'll face formidable challenges, make allies and enemies, and unlock the secrets of this mystical realm. As he rises through the ranks of cultivators and harnesses the System's abilities, Jin's ultimate goal is to transcend mortality and become an immortal being. Will he succeed in his pursuit of power, or will the challenges of this new world prove insurmountable? Join Jin on an epic journey filled with action, magic, and self-discovery as he strives to rewrite the destiny that once led to his untimely demise. Chapter 1 - Chapter 1 : Lu Jin

'Bang~Bang~Bang~'

As the torrential rain poured down relentlessly on a shadowy New York alleyway, the deafening echoes of gunfire reverberated through the night.

In the cinematic setting of this dark and rain-soaked night, three gunshots pierced the silence, their sharp reports muffled by the downpour. Amidst the chaotic scene, a burly figure, barely discernible in the obscurity, berated a smaller companion beside him.

"Didn't I instruct you to aim for his leg? What in the world are you doing, shooting haphazardly? He's already injured, and if he dies, the client will hold us responsible. Our job is to capture him alive," barked the imposing figure, his face obscured by the shroud of darkness.

"Sorry, boss," the diminutive henchman responded, his voice laced with a sinister chuckle. "It's so damn dark out here, but I reckon one of my shots grazed his leg, heh heh."

"Keep your damn mouth shut!" the boss snapped, his frustration palpable. "Let's hope he's still breathing. We need to check on him." Together, they approached a figure struggling to crawl on the rain-soaked pavement, a scene right out of a suspenseful movie opening.

Amidst the pouring rain, warm crimson droplets from the wounded man's injuries intermingled with the nearby puddles, forming an eerie artificial pool of red in the dim light. Despite being shot, the determined figure continued to crawl forward, desperately seeking help.

As they closed in on the crawling man, the smaller henchman couldn't contain his frustration. "Damn it, Fuck boss! One of those bullets hit him in the lower back, right in the abdomen. This is bad, really bad," he cursed, delivering a cruel kick to the struggling man who was attempting to rise from the wet pavement.

'Baamm'

A resounding  echoed through the alley as the man collided with a nearby garbage bin. The bulky boss chastised his subordinate sharply, "You imbecile! I've told you time and again, we must stick to the plan as instructed."

"Let's get out of here. He won't last much longer. The gunfire will draw attention, and someone has already reported it. The police will be here any minute," the boss declared, grabbing his henchman by the collar, ready to make their escape.

"Just a moment, boss," the henchman said, and 'Bang~'—another gunshot rang out, striking the injured man's shoulder. "Oops, I missed again," the henchman chuckled darkly. "Seems like you've got some incredible luck today. I keep missing your head."

The injured man, struggling to speak amidst his blood loss, managed to croak, "Why?" 

The henchman stopped in his tracks upon hearing the voice. "Boss, he's saying something."

"Why?" the wounded man repeated, his voice weak and fading. "why? You have to ask that to your luck, you unlucky boy. Who told you to love the same girl as the young master of the Williams family, huh?" With those words, the buly boss revealed a secret that added another layer of intrigue to this horror scene in the dark, rain-soaked alleyway.

'cough~'

Amidst the painful struggle to maintain consciousness, The wounded man  clung to the dwindling hope that remained. "Please, God," he whispered in his final moments. The man uttering this plea was none other than myself.

The agony I felt was excruciating, and yet, I couldn't help but ponder why fate had been so cruel to me. Despite growing up in an orphanage, devoid of love and care, I had tirelessly toiled through life. However, as I faced the brink of death, there was one regret that weighed heavily on my soul: I would never have the chance to kiss my beloved, Amelia.

'Jin,' she whispered to me with a hopeful smile, her words carrying a promise of a future we had dreamt of together. 'We will marry and build a life as one, and when we have a child, umm... If it's a boy, we'll name him Alex, and if it's a girl, we'll name her Aira,' she chuckled softly. Those were the last words I heard from her before we entered the mall, and even now, they echo in my mind, a reminder of our shared dreams.

In my mind's eye, her image remained crystal clear—her captivating deep blue eyes, cascading blonde locks, those tender, rose-petal lips, and that heartwarming smile that could melt even the coldest of hearts. I would undoubtedly miss her dearly, but in this moment, as the pain surged through me, I found it almost absurd that my last thoughts were consumed by worries about my university exam results which will publish tommorow.

"Alas," I gasped, the agony becoming unbearable as time inexorably slipped away. Breathing became a futile struggle, and my surroundings grew darker with each passing moment. With my final memory being the warmth shared with Amelia on that fateful night, I surrendered to the depths of slumber, forever unable to witness the light of a new day.

---

In the Lu family's residence in Star City, two figures stood by a lavish bed, their expressions filled with concern as they gazed at a young man who appeared to be no older than 20, lying motionless. At first glance, one might assume the young man was dead if they didn't check for a pulse.

The man who was carefully checking the boy's condition wore a stressed expression on his face. This man was Su Lian, a 4th-rank bronze alchemist and one of the most skilled alchemists in Star City. His worried look was evident, despite his expertise.

"Patriarch Lu," Su Lian addressed the man beside him, standing up from his seat and bowing slightly. The man he addressed was none other than Lu Len, the strongest individual in Star City and a cultivator at the 1st stage of core formation. "Young Master Lu Jin is fine. I've already examined him, and there doesn't seem to be any issue. I believe he may have simply exhausted himself while cultivating."

Lu Len nodded in relief, his expression easing. "Thank you, Alchemist Su. Please accept this small token of appreciation from my Lu family." He reached into his storage ring and retrieved a pouch, offering it to Su Lian. "I insist."

Su Lian accepted the pouch with gratitude, bowing again. "Then I shall graciously accept it."

"Guards, please escort Alchemist Su back to his home," Lu Len commanded, and his guards promptly left the room, leaving behind an atmosphere of silence as the patriarch left alone to contemplate the situation.

"Lu Jin, please forgive me," Lu Len whispered as he held his son's hand. Tears streamed down his cheeks as he continued, "After your mother passed away, I was unable to guide you properly. I have been a failure as a father."

As Lu Len emotionally held his son's hand, his heartache was evident in the tears that flowed from his eyes.

Just as this heartfelt moment between father and son unfolded, a maid knocked gently on the door. Lu Len turned towards the door, his voice tinged with impatience, "What happened?"

The maid bowed her head and spoke respectfully, "Lord Patriarch, the Grand Elder is calling for you."

Lu Len nodded, his emotions still raw but his responsibilities clear. "You go ahead. I am coming." With those words, he left the room, leaving Lu Jin alone with his thoughts and emotions.
